A 17-cm-long bicycle crank arm, with a pedal at one end, is attached to a 24-cm-diameter sprocket, the toothed disk around which the chain moves. A cyclist riding this bike increases her pedaling rate from 65 rpm to 91rpm in 11 s.

a) What is the tangential acceleration of the pedal?

b) What length of chain passes over the top of the sprocket during this interval?
